Output e3beccbd18177f0938af2ff0f8241e865bb9a0211cd8da86ec93637e460adf77:0

value
26626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206fa1e7be7e0468ccb3528eef6b11ca4e9b0da8 OP_EQUAL
address
34eXH3JAcUJ1rACLXnWDfvxLXZy6gMyiCt
transaction
e3beccbd18177f0938af2ff0f8241e865bb9a0211cd8da86ec93637e460adf77
confirmations
95967
spent
true